The main guests on the most recent episode of Smitha's chat program, nijam With Smitha, were well-known actors rana daggubati and Nani. In order to present more important tales to the globe, Rana claimed that his goal is to unite all local industries under one umbrella. Rana said that because he was born into a film family and has knowledge of 60–70 years of cinema, his history will help him on his path to hollywood when a fan questioned him about it.

Making hollywood in india is what I do and I want to build that. The world needs bigger movies and bigger stories, thus I want to bring all the sectors together. "When I made my hindi film debut in 2011 with Dum Maaro Dum, I predicted that all regional industries will eventually merge. Nine years ago, that happened. I was not taken seriously at the time. See, it's occurring right now, and we're all here, he continued.

How far do you believe your platform will take you, a fan questioned Rana. Your past will be beneficial on your path to hollywood, right? "I have knowledge of 60-70 years of documented cinema, including its data," the Baahubali star claimed. That's my knowledge. And I am aware of how the local film industry operates. I realise the failures of it. I can see why businesses failed, and there are solutions to help them grow even more. So, I've been doing that. My responsibility is to create an indian version of hollywood where all businesses and technologies coexist and grow into something greater.
